Historically, cultural and ethnic diversity was not a consideration in the practice of human services. Instead it was a “one size fits all” mentality.
In other words, services were delivered the same way to all clients, despite their unique cultural and ethnic backgrounds. historical influence of culture
As human services organizations became more aware of the impact of culture and ethnicity on their ability to more effectively serve their clients, they recognized a need to tailor the delivery of human services.
For example, human services professionals in health care should be aware of how culture might influence an individual’s beliefs, attitudes, and behaviors towards human services professionals and health, healing, and wellness.
Being sensitive to a client’s beliefs, attitudes, and behaviors can aid in properly meeting a client’s needs. historical
